Seepage stability is an important factor to ensure the safety of underground mining when mining ore bodies under rivers.To analyze the influence of the Toudaoyangcha river on the seepage stability of underground mining in Sansheng Iron Mine,based on the hydrogeological concept model,the seepage characteristics under the influence of underground mining disturbance in Sansheng Iron Mine were analyzed by using Flac3D numerical analysis software.The results show that the stoping is less affected by the seepage of the river level,and there is no water inrush risk in the mine.The calculation results can provide a reference for safe mining in mines.
